I use some of my quilts everyday.. Our 'media'(TV) room is kind of cool in the Winter so I keep the twin size Blooming 9 Patch quilt I made years ago on the couch to wrap myself in when I watch TV. On the back of DH's chair he keeps the lap size pinwheel quilt I made him for his 70th B-day more than 5 years ago. Upstairs on guest bedroom/sewing room I have one of the first quilts I made in 1999, a twin size Many Trips around the world and in the other upstairs bed room is a full size quilt make of swap blocks. My grandkids use their quilts often and from what my nieces tell me they use the quilts I made for their children all the time.

I do have quilts made for shows and challenges put away in closets but think I'm going to donate a few of them to my Guild's Giving Closet, the challenge quilts are small and would make nice baby or kids quilts.
